What To Do If Your Hot water heater Suddenly Breaks

Lots of modern houses make usage of an electric water heating unit for their home heating system, due to its convenience as well as convenience of use. Whatever the case might be, water heater troubles can be rather stressful. We've made a list of feasible remedies to your water heating system problems.
Check Your Power Supply: As standard as this might seem, it is extremely needed. Without ample power, your hot water heater will certainly not function. So the first thing to do when your water suddenly stops working is to confirm that it isn't a power issue. Check if the fuse is burnt out or the breaker tripped. If the circuit breaker is the concern, just turn it on and off once again. Change any type of broken or damaged fuse. Test the device with power after these modifications to see if it's now functioning.
Inspect the Burner in the Water Heater: If it's not a power issue, then try having a look at your burner if it is still working. Check each of your burner to be sure the problem isn't with any one of them. If any one of them is defective, replace that part and afterwards check whether the hot water is back on.
Examine Your Thermostat: If your water heater still isn't working or the water coming out isn't warm sufficient, you might require to examine the temperature level setups on your top thermostat. This ought to aid heat the water.
Call A Professional: If after changing all defective components and resetting your temperature level, the hot water heater still isn't functioning, you might require to speak to an professional plumber for a specialist viewpoint. The issue with your heating unit could be that the hot and cold faucets have been switched or it might be undersized for the amount of warm water needed in your house. Whatever the situation may be, a expert plumbing would certainly help fix the problem.
Final thought
Water heater issues are not constantly major. Most of them are because of small concerns like a blown fuse or worn-out heating element. Replacing the malfunctioning components should do the trick. Nevertheless, if you are still not able to fix the trouble, give a call to your local plumber to come to get it fixed.

Plumbing Tips That Are Handy To Anybody
Great pipes upkeep is reasonably very easy, yet failing to keep up with it can suggest pricey repairs. Below are some excellent ways you can care for your pipes, either on your own or with the help of a accredited expert. Look after your house currently as well as it will beneift you in the future.
When you clean your hands, make certain that you have actually not left any soap on the tap manages. What people do not know is that leaving soap on these components can cause components to rust. Simply take 2 seconds after you are done cleaning your hands to eliminate excess soap from the deals with.
Diving is not the only way to unblock a troublesome commode. If the water in the container is sitting reduced and also you know there's a blockage, attempt dropping hot water straight into the container with a little bit of altitude, to apply adequate force to aid move along the clog.
As appealing maybe to try and reduce the home heating bill, keep your heating system set no less than 55 levels over the winter season to stop inside pipes from cold. If you have pipelines situated in an excessively chilly basement, think about running a space heater in the basement, but just when it can be examined frequently.
Use a hairdryer to thaw frozen pipes, after you shut down the water to your house. A hairdryer will carefully heat the pipeline as well as thaw the ice without triggering significant damages to the pipeline. Shutting down the water first implies that if the pipe is damaged, there will be no rush of water into your house.
Before beginning any kind of plumbing job by yourself make certain to do a good deal of research study. There are several sources offered to aid you in understanding your plumbing system as well as aid you to stay clear of numerous common errors made by do-it-yourself beginners. Checking out other people's errors can make the difference of saving or losing cash.
Drain pipes the sediment from the bottom of your warm water heating system two times a year to keep the hot water heating system operating at its optimal degrees. Simply open up the drain shutoff as well as permit the water to go out into a pail up until the water runs clear. Close the drainpipe valve.
If your pipes are prone to cold, allow the water drip continually in at least one tap throughout weather that is below freezing. This will lessen the opportunities that the pipelines will freeze and leave you without water. If water is continuously going through the pipelines and also flowing out of a tap, the pipelines are much less most likely to ice up.
If you have troubles with a slow-moving drainpipe, there are less complicated points you can do other than removing the pipes to clean it. There are certain devices made just for this function that you insert right into the drainpipe to loosen the clog so it gets rid of or get it and remove it completely.
As stated above, most regular plumbing upkeep is basic as well as simple. A lot of repairs arising from serious damages to your plumbing are not. Since you understand just how to take care of the plubming issues in your house, you should be a lot more ready to avoid or mitigate the a lot more serious issues that can result.
